Azerbaijan: European Court Orders Release of Journalist

(New York) - The European Court of Human Rights unanimously found Azerbaijan in violation of a journalist's right to freedom of expression today, Human Rights Watch said. The court, by a vote of six to one, also ordered his immediate release.

Azerbaijan: Appeal Court Leaves Bloggers in Jail

(New York) - The Azerbaijani government should release two bloggers who have been detained since July 2009 as the result of a staged fight designed to frame them, Human Rights Watch said today. The bloggers, Emin Milli and Adnan Hajizade, lost their appeal against their conviction today.

Azerbaijan: Young Bloggers Jailed

(New York) - The criminal convictions of two young activist bloggers are a step backward for free expression in Azerbaijan, Human Rights Watch said today. Human Rights Watch called on the Azerbaijani government to ensure that the appeal against their conviction fully examines whether the incident for which they were convicted was staged to frame them.
